Role: Automotive Over-the-Air (OTA) Software Update Professional
Responsibilities:
▪ Research of technologies required for developing Automotive OTA software update system.
▪ Study of customer need, benefits to OEM and business case for OTA
▪ Collaborating with internal stakeholders e.g., Product Planning, Quality Assurance, and other Design/development teams
▪ Architecture design of Over-The-Air Software Update System according to the different vehicle E/E architecture variants across vehicle lineup ▪ Understanding and explaining merit, demerit, limitation, and risks associated with various OTA architecture options.
▪ Requirement & specification creation for End-to-End OTA system to be implemented across various in-vehicle system/controllers and over cloud infrastructure.
▪ Documentation of the architectural concept, feature/function flow diagrams, design implementation
▪ Supporting deployment of requirements/specifications with internal and external stakeholders including Tier-1 suppliers
▪ Resolution of conflicts between stakeholders though explanation of system requirements and necessary deliberations
▪ Ensuring performance quality of the overall system though validation at Unit, Integration, System, and vehicle level
▪ Establishment of testing/validation infrastructure and procedures
▪ Analysis of root causes for the issues reported during testing/validation, countermeasure identification and implementation.
▪ Ensure adherence to secure-by-design approach across the concept, architecture, design, and development stages of OTA system and function.
▪ Identifying and assuring compliance with relevant regulations, laws, and guidelines applicable across various geographies.
▪ Evaluating alternate approaches/system through in-depth workshops, Proof-of-Concept projects etc.
▪ Tracking and reporting of project status to senior leadership
